After-heat removal device in reactors

Description

Purpose: To moderate hot shocks caused by high temperature coolants flowing from a reactor upon start of an after-heating removal device. Constitution: Pipeways connecting the reactor with the after-heat removal system are constituted as coaxial double wall tubes. In the double wall tubes, heat exchange is performed between the high temperature fluid issuing out of the reactor and the low temperature fluid removed from the after heat removal system and flowing into the reactor. By feeding the high temperature fluid after moderate cooling from the reactor to the after-heat removal system, hot shocks to the after-heat removal system can be prevented. (Ikeda, J.)
